What should you not Scotchgard?
In general, Scotchgard™ Fabric -Water Shield can be used on cotton, polyester, silk, wool, acrylic, nylon, and most other washable fabrics. Do not use on “X” coded fabric (fabric that cannot be cleaned with water or solvents). You can find this code on the tag sewn into your fabric item.

Do waterproof boots need to be sprayed?
If your boot has waterproof leather, you would typically use a silicone product either in spray or bottle. … If your boot uses a membrane, you should not need to treat the boot for waterproofing. Just use a leather balm or light leather conditioner to help kept the leather from dry rotting.

Why was Scotchgard discontinued?
PFAS are linked to a variety of health problems, among them cancer and developmental issues, and can be harmful at extremely low doses. … Lowe’s new commitment comes after 3M – the manufacturer of Scotchgard-branded aerosol fabric protector cans – stopped selling Scotchgard branded aerosol cans with PFAS as of June 2020.Do waterproof sprays for shoes work?
“Waterproof sprays actually block the pores in most shoes, especially leather, creating a sauna like effect inside that leads to smellier shoes,” says David Mesquita, the vice president of Leather Spa. Waterproof sprays, he says, can also make it more difficult to clean, condition and polish your shoes.

Does Scotchgard wash off?
Upholstery fabrics treated with a stain-resistant finish such as Scotchgard can be easily cleaned with a damp sponge and regular vacuuming. Occasional professional hot water treatments remove deep-seated dirt and grime, but they may weaken and disintegrate the finish.

Is Scotchgard fabric protector discontinued?
The 3M Company, the giant consumer products company, said today that it would stop making many of its well-known Scotchgard products after tests showed that the chemical compounds used to make the products linger in the environment and in humans for years.

Does waterproof spray ruin leather?
“Do not spray patent leather. Think of it as plastic—it may not necessarily ruin the material, but it will just sit on top and look messy or wet,” Mesquita says. “You can use the water-resistant spray for all other materials, like leather, suede, nubuck, and fabric.”

Is Scotchgard a carcinogen?
Suspected Carcinogenic Chemicals Used To Make Teflon, Scotchgard, Found In Human Milk. … Now, a team of researchers has found these suspected carcinogens in samples of human milk from nursing mothers in Massachusetts.
